1
8.8m
4.6
173.7k
Website:http://www.cargurus.com
Email:[email protected]
Address:2 Canal Park, 4th Floor Cambridge, MA 02141
View on Play Store
Installs: 8,750,036Score: 4.63Ratings: 173,720
Price: N/A
Version: N/AReleased: 11/9/2015Last change: N/A